Kaycee was a young blogger who'd overcome leukemia. Last week, she died suddenly of an aneurism, prompting touching, heartfelt expressions of grief from around the blogging world. Only, maybe she didn't. It appears that Kaycee may have been a hoax. God, the Internet gets weirder every day. Lots of people are real angry and hurt and feel cheated and used. This is crazy stuff.
